UFC Gears Up for Monumental 2026 Season

The UFC heads into 2026 with a stacked early calendar and several high-profile showdowns. After a landmark 2025 that produced unforgettable moments and title changes, the promotion opens the year with an interim lightweight title fight and a global slate that includes major nights in Las Vegas, Sydney, London and Mexico City. Expect heavy betting interest on headline fights, props and futures as champions return and new contenders emerge.

Key Early Cards and Main Events

UFC 324 – January 24, T-Mobile Arena, Las Vegas

Justin Gaethje vs Paddy Pimblett – Interim UFC Lightweight Championship Sean O’Malley vs Song Yadong – Bantamweight Natalia Silva vs Rose Namajunas – Women’s Flyweight Arnold Allen vs Jean Silva – Featherweight Waldo Cortes-Acosta vs Derrick Lewis – Heavyweight Umar Nurmagomedov vs Deiveson Figueiredo – Bantamweight Ateba Gautier vs Andrey Pulyaev – Middleweight

UFC 325 – February 1, Qudos Bank Arena, Sydney

Alexander Volkanovski (c) vs Diego Lopes 2 – UFC Featherweight Championship Dan Hooker vs Benoit Saint Denis – Lightweight Rafael Fiziev vs Mauricio Ruffy – Lightweight Tai Tuivasa vs Tallison Teixeira – Heavyweight Jonathan Micallef vs Oban Elliot – Welterweight Jimmy Crute vs Dustin Jacoby – Light Heavyweight

UFC Fight Night 266 – February 7, UFC Apex, Las Vegas

Mario Bautista vs Vinicius Oliveira – Bantamweight Amir Albazi vs Kyoji Horiguchi – Flyweight Michal Oleksiejczuk vs Marc-Andre Barriault – Middleweight Ryan Spann vs Rizvan Kuniev – Heavyweight Uran Satybaldiev vs Julius Walker – Light Heavyweight

UFC Fight Night 268 – February 21, Toyota Center, Houston

Sean Strickland vs Anthony Hernandez – Middleweight Ode’ Osbourne vs Alibi Idiris – Flyweight Juliana Miller vs Carli Judice – Women’s Flyweight Michel Pereira vs Zachary Reese – Middleweight

UFC Fight Night 269 – February 28, Arena CDMX, Mexico City

Brandon Moreno vs Asu Almabayev – Flyweight Edgar Chairez vs Felipe Bunes – Flyweight Imanol Rodriguez vs Kevin Borjas – Flyweight Jose Medina vs Ryan Gandra – Middleweight

UFC 326 – March 7, T-Mobile Arena, Las Vegas

Max Holloway (c) vs Charles Oliveira 2 – Lightweight Renato Moicano vs Brian Ortega – Lightweight Caio Borralho vs Reinier de Ridder – Middleweight Gregory Rodrigues vs Brunno Ferreira – Middleweight Cody Garbrandt vs Xiao Long – Bantamweight

UFC Fight Night 270 – March 14, UFC Apex, Las Vegas

Beatriz Mesquita vs Montserrat Rendon – Women’s Bantamweight Bruno Gustavo da Silva vs Lone’er Kavanagh – Flyweight Brad Tavares vs Eryk Anders – Middleweight

UFC Fight Night 271 – March 21, The O2, London

Roman Dolidze vs Christian Leroy Duncan – Middleweight

UFC Fight Night 272 – March 28, Climate Pledge Arena, Seattle

Israel Adesanya vs Joe Pyfer – Middleweight Alexa Grasso vs Maycee Barber 2 – Women’s Flyweight

Recent Results and Momentum

The back half of 2025 produced significant title bouts and shock results that shape betting markets heading into 2026. Notable outcomes include:

UFC Vegas 112 – December 14

Manel Kape def. Brandon Royval, KO (punches) Kevin Vallejos def. Giga Chikadze, KO (spinning back fist) Cezary Oleksiejczuk def. Cesar Almeida, Decision

UFC 323 – December 6

Petr Yan def. Merab Dvalishvili, Decision – new bantamweight champion Joshua Van def. Alexandre Pantoja (c), TKO (arm injury) Tatsuro Taira def. Brandon Moreno, TKO

UFC Fight Night 265 – November 22, Doha

Arman Tsarukyan def. Dan Hooker, Submission Ian Machado Garry def. Belal Muhammad, Decision Kyoji Horiguchi def. Tagir Ulanbekov, Submission

UFC 322 – November 15, Madison Square Garden

Islam Makhachev def. Jack Della Maddalena, Decision – for welterweight title Valentina Shevchenko def. Zhang Weili, Decision – women’s flyweight Carlos Prates def. Leon Edwards, KO
